Very good rubber, I've started preseason training and I feel very comfortable with it, good chop block on top of the table, passive block, active, push and attack all easy but close to the table, I use the OX version and it's a good weapon for long play, I haven't gotten used to cutting, many balls escape me but I hope to get the most out of it, ultimately to destroy from close to the table without letting your opponent react
